Delamain XO is one of the best cognacs, aged in Grand Chai, an 18th-century building, whose limestone walls provide ideal conditions for humidity and adaptation to temperature changes, which are essential for the concentration of aromas.

The aroma and taste are full of candied fruits, fruit paste, and melted raisins, interspersed with exotic accents of passion fruit.
A beautiful fruity length enhances the flavor of this spicy, gourmet cognac, which offers a refined balance between the nose and palate.
Year 1759 is the date when James Delamain, a native of Ireland, joined forces with his father-in-law Jean-Isaac Ranson, owner of an old export house whose origins date back to the very beginnings of cognac, and they founded the James Delamain House. The house is still run by the descendants of James Delamain.
Delamain XO is to be served in a "tulip" glass, a traditional glass for drinking cognac.
Bottles are filled with an alcohol content of 40% with a volume of 0.7 l and are delivered in premium gift boxes.
